Warning Signs You Need Wall Water Damage Repair

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Keep an eye out for these warning signs, and don’t hesitate to call us if you notice any of the following: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ture or mold grow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your walls or floors, it’s time to call us.

Water Stains on Your Walls or Ceiling

Water stains can be a sign of a leak or flood. If you notice any water stains on your walls or ceiling, don’t delay, call us today to schedule an assessment.

Bubbling or Cracking Paint

Bubbling or cracking paint can be a sign of moisture behind the walls. If you notice any of these symptoms, it’s time to call us to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any of these symptoms, don’t wait, call us today to schedule an assessment.

Unexplained Molds or Mildew

Unexplained molds or mildew can be a sign of hidden moisture. If you notice any of these symptoms, it’s time to call us to prevent further damage.

Increased Humidity or Moisture Levels

Increased humidity or moisture levels can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ice any of these symptoms, don’t delay, call us today to schedule an assessment.

Wall Water Damage Repair Cost in Sunizona, AZ

The cost of wall water damage repair in Sunizona, AZ, var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on our experience and can vary depending on your specific situation. Here are some typical price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Cleaning and dis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ions needed, and labor required.
Repairs and rest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and labor required.
Final inspection and touch-ups $100 – $500 Size of affected area and labor required.
Moisture testing and detection $100 – $500 Size of affected area and equipment needed.
Dehumidification and air movement $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and equipment needed.

Q: Can I prevent wall water damage?

A: Yes, you can prevent wall water damage by regular maintenance, such as checking your pipes for leaks and ensuring your gutters are clear. You can also install a water sensor or alarm system to detect any potential issues before they become major problems.
